Well if you have not heard yet Disney will be closing Pleasure Island on September 27th. This has bin my place of work now for over 8 years now. I refer to all the cast in admissions salaried and hourly alike as my kids. The thought of losing them saddens me on a level I don't want to get into right now. I have met so many wonderful people working there and will always have a place in my heart for the island.

Before you ask what will happen to my kids and I, we don't know yet. Downtown Disney Admissions covers PI, Disney Quest box office, Parking, Cirque box office, and Cirque ushers. They will need to do a restructuring of DTD Admissions as PI is a good number of the cast. For the ones that we can not fit at one of the other locations Disney will find them a position somewhere on property. The bartenders, servers, barbacks, and actors will have a much harder time finding equivalent work.

So I am back from a trip to Gainesville. I was helping Mom move more stuff down to Orlando. If you did not know Mom is selling the house in Gainesville and moving in with my older brother down this way.
My uncle Carlos and my grandmother Mamitita stopped by to help for a little bit. I the past they mostly watched and would tell us that we where doing it wrong as Shane thankfully reminded me. So as soon as they got there we explained that we had to leave in x number of hours and started giving them tasks to do. It worked very well I don’t think they new what hit them. They spent as much time fighting as helping. It seemed if Carlos was doing one thing and Mamitita was doing something different they would start arguing. I had to step in and tell them they where doing different things and on more then one occasion told them that they dint let me act like that when I was a kid Then I am not letting them act that way now. It dint help long but it made me feel better. I wish mom would have heard that I think she would have gotten a kick out of that. I am positive my dad and granddad got a chuckle looking down on us.
It hurts to see the house go. We moved in when I was in kindergarten from about 3 miles away. I miss the big yards with old growth trees, the patches of woods that I would trail ride though as a kid up until the day moved away to Tampa. Wile trying to pack up stuff at the house I found myself looking out the windows and seeing a time laps of the house and yard. Dad had cleared a field in the woods out back so we could play baseball/soccer. That was gone now about half of the woods back there are now homes. Some of the trees that we would climb are still there.

I don’t know what was more exhausting packing the stuff or the memories.
